Understanding Lottery Mechanics
At their core, lotteries are simple games. Players purchase tickets that contain a set of numbers. Depending on the format, these numbers may be randomly drawn from a pool. To win, players must match their numbers to those drawn. The mechanics involve randomization and chance, meaning no specific strategy guarantees a win. Types of Lottery Games
There are several types of lotteries available, each with unique characteristics:
- Traditional Lotteries: These involve buying tickets to enter a draw for a large jackpot. Players commonly choose their own numbers.
- Scratch-Off Games: Instant-win games where players scratch off a ticket to reveal symbols or numbers; if they match specific criteria, they win instantly.
- Online Lotteries: Digital platforms offering numerous games, where players can buy tickets electronically, often with added bonuses.
- Charity Lotteries: These lotteries support charitable causes, allowing players to win while contributing to social good.

Probability and Odds in Lottery Games
Understanding the probability of winning in lotteries is essential. The odds can vary significantly based on the game format. For example, large national lotteries may have odds of winning the jackpot at around 1 in 292 million, while smaller local draws often provide better odds. Players should consider these odds when deciding how much to invest in tickets.

Reading Lottery Trends and Patterns
While lotteries are random, some players believe in analyzing past draws to identify trends. This includes studying frequently drawn numbers, or "hot" numbers, and those that have not been drawn for an extended period, sometimes termed "cold" numbers. Although there is no scientific backing to these practices, they can provide an interesting angle to approach number selection.
Utilizing Group Play for Better Odds
One of the strategies many players adopt is joining a lottery pool or syndicate. By pooling resources with friends or colleagues, players can buy more tickets collectively, thereby improving the odds of winning a share of the prize. Although any win may be split among participants, the collective approach often increases the overall chances of hitting a jackpot.
